Pan-Seared Garlic Butter Steak with Crispy Roasted Potatoes

Enjoy a satisfying plate of pan-seared top sirloin steak drizzled with a fragrant garlic butter sauce, paired with crispy roasted potatoes that offer a perfect balance of savory flavor and crisp texture.

NUTRITION

470kcal
Protein
38.6g
Fat
20.5g
Carbs
32.2g

SERVINGS

1 serving

INGREDIENTS

5 oz Top Sirloin Steak

1 medium White Potato

0.5 tbsp Unsalted Butter

2 cloves Garlic

1 tsp Olive Oil

Salt & Pepper to taste

1 tbsp Fresh Parsley

PREPARATION

  • 1

    Preheat your oven to 425°F.

  • 2

    Wash and dice the white potato into small cubes. Toss the cubes with olive oil, salt, and pepper. Spread them evenly on a baking sheet.

  • 3

    Roast the potatoes in the preheated oven for 20-25 minutes until they are golden and crispy, stirring halfway through.

  • 4

    While the potatoes roast, season the top sirloin steak with salt and pepper on both sides.

  • 5

    Heat a skillet over medium-high heat. Once hot, add the steak and sear for about 3-4 minutes per side or until desired doneness is reached.

  • 6

    In the last minute of cooking, add the unsalted butter and minced garlic (from 2 cloves) to the skillet. Spoon the melting garlic butter over the steak continuously.

  • 7

    Remove the steak from the pan and let it rest for a few minutes.

  • 8

    Plate the steak with a serving of crispy roasted potatoes, drizzle remaining garlic butter from the pan over the steak, and garnish with fresh parsley.

  • 9

    Serve immediately and enjoy your savory meal.
